What is an Inventory Management Form Template?

An inventory management form template is a structured form used to record and manage information about inventory items, including product names, quantities, locations, suppliers, and reorder levels.

Inventory forms help businesses maintain accurate stock records and prevent inventory mismanagement. These forms typically collect information such as product descriptions, quantity levels, and restock dates to ensure inventory is always available when needed.

Instead of managing inventory manually, companies can use a digital inventory form to automatically store and organize data, making inventory tracking faster and more reliable.

Why Businesses Need an Inventory Management Form

Many businesses struggle with inventory problems such as overstocking, stock shortages, and inaccurate records. A well-structured inventory form helps solve these challenges by providing a centralized way to record and track inventory activities.

Here are some key reasons why businesses use inventory management forms.

1. Accurate Inventory Tracking

An inventory form helps record stock quantities and product details in one place. This makes it easier for businesses to track inventory levels and ensure accurate stock records.

2. Prevent Stock Shortages

When inventory data is properly tracked, businesses can quickly identify low-stock items and reorder them before they run out.

3. Improve Inventory Visibility

Inventory forms provide better visibility into product availability, stock movement, and warehouse inventory.

4. Simplify Inventory Audits

Keeping digital inventory records makes it easier to conduct audits and verify inventory levels.

5. Streamline Inventory Requests

Teams can submit inventory requests through a form instead of sending manual requests via email or spreadsheets.

Best Practices for Inventory Management Forms

To get the most out of your inventory form template, follow these best practices.

Keep the Form Simple

Avoid adding unnecessary fields. Only collect essential inventory information.

Use Unique Product IDs

Assign unique identifiers for each product to avoid confusion.

Update Inventory Regularly

Ensure inventory data is updated frequently to maintain accuracy.

Enable Real-Time Access

Allow team members to access the form from mobile devices or computers.

Automate Inventory Alerts

Set up alerts for low stock levels so your team can reorder products quickly.
